The State Fund for Rehabilitation of Disabled Persons (PFRON) is offering subsidies of up to 144,782 PLN in 2026 to cover 95% of the costs for essential home accessibility renovations.
Financial Support for Barrier-Free Living
In 2026, homeowners can apply for significant financial aid from PFRON to eliminate architectural barriers. This program specifically targets improvements that increase accessibility for people with disabilities, covering up to 95% of eligible project costs.
Eligible Modifications vs. Cosmetic Upgrades
Funding is strictly reserved for projects that improve functionality and living conditions, rather than general interior design. Supported works include bathroom accessibility, installing ramps, and widening doors, whereas cosmetic changes like decorative painting or tile replacement are excluded.
Determining the Subsidy Limit
The maximum funding amount is calculated as 15 times the average national salary. Based on the latest data, this cap stands at 144,782.85 PLN. While many grants are smaller, the fund remains a primary source for major accessibility investments.
Navigating the Application Process
Subsidies are managed by local units rather than the PFRON headquarters. Applicants must meet specific criteria and, if renting, obtain the owner’s consent. Crucially, applicants must submit their request before commencing any work, as starting renovations early leads to automatic rejection.
